U.S. Army Lt. Gen. Paul Funk, III Armored Corps and Fort Hood, Texas, commanding general talks with wing leadership about the effects ISIS had on the Middle East at Creech Air Force Base, Nevada, Dec. 10, 2018. Funk was the commanding general of the Combined Joint Task Force - Operation Inherent Resolve for U.S. Central Command and wanted to express his appreciation for the role Creech Airmen played in OIR.
